AT&T
Principal Sales System Engineer 5 VAS Voice
We are seeking a principal sales system engineer to drive the design, implementation, and optimization of advanced technical sales solutions for AT&T's Voice as a Service (VAS) portfolio. The role involves serving as a subject‑matter expert to ensure successful customer integration of company products and services, while collaborating closely with direct sales teams and customers.
Responsibilities
Provide technical guidance and consultation to direct sales teams and customers on the design, customization, and implementation of complex technical products and services.
Lead the design, development, and implementation of advanced sales solutions, continuously identifying and implementing process enhancements in collaboration with product architects and the development community.
Ensure successful product integration, troubleshoot issues, support sales plans, and provide training to sales teams and customers.
Manage deployment projects, align technical solutions with business goals, and lead technical discussions in client meetings.
Design solutions, support sales presentations, create prototypes, maintain product knowledge, and document systems and processes.
Qualifications
Bachelor’s degree (BS/BA) preferred.
8+ years of related sales experience with a strong technical background.
Experience in managing large, complex sales with brand‑recognizable accounts and minimal supervision.
Advanced communication skills and data‑analysis abilities.
Ability to mentor less experienced colleagues and lead technical discussions.
